President's column Hurricane Harvey gave many SPE members in Houston at least a few days’ experience of life without electricity. Most of us find it hard to imagine what life would be like without the access to energy that we take for granted—the flip of a light switch, heating something in the microwave, or climate control in our homes. Yet nearly 1 billion people on our planet go through their days without electric lights, refrigeration, heating/cooling, clean fuel for cooking food indoors, and more. Those who rely on wood, peat, or dung for cooking spend hours each day gathering fuel. The gatherers are often the women and children, precluding their access to education and other opportunities. Use of kerosene for lighting has been linked to lung cancer, pneumonia, heart disease, and other health problems. Lamps are easily knocked over and start fires. A lack of access to electricity has ripple effects across many aspects of people’s lives, health, and safety. The International Energy Agency (IEA) reports that in 2017 more than 120 million people worldwide gained access to electricity, causing the total number of people without access to fall below 1 billion for the first time ever. IEA is expecting this reduction in energy poverty to double when 2018 data are available. The United Nations is targeting zero energy poverty by 2030. The gains during 2017 are largely attributable to a significant government effort in India to bring electricity to all of its villages and progress in a few African countries. Despite these gains, more than 55% of people in Sub-Saharan Africa and around 9% of those in Asia still lack access to the benefits of electricity. In 15 African countries, the percentage of the population without access to electricity is 75% or more. Where did the electricity for those 120 million new consumers come from? Since 2000, according to IEA, 26% of this additional access to electricity has come from natural gas, and to a lesser extent, oil. Another 45% has come from coal (commonly used for electricity in India). Since 2012, renewables have grown in the mix and now constitute 34% of new electric connections in developing areas, led by solar power. Those who argue we should stop using all fossil fuels immediately may not realize that they would be limiting the opportunity of those without power to improve their standard of living. Progress on ensuring access to clean fuels for cooking has been much slower. IEA estimates that 2.8 billion people lack access to modern cooking fuels, virtually unchanged from 2000. China and Indonesia have made progress through policies encouraging use of liquefied petroleum gas (LPG), natural gas, and electricity for cooking. IEA reports that 2.5 billion people cook with traditional biomass sources, while another 120 million use kerosene and 170 million use coal for cooking. Natural gas, LPG, and natural gas liquids have the potential for replacing these sources, with significant environmental and health benefits as well.
